Yahoo Web Search

Search results

  1. Dictionary
    Heap
    /hēp/

    noun

    adverb

    • 1. a great deal: informal British "“How do you like Maggie?” “I like you heaps better!”"

    verb

    • 1. put (objects or a loose substance) in a heap: "she heaped logs on the fire"
    • 2. direct a great deal of praise, abuse, criticism, etc. at (someone or something): "she heaped praise on the public for its generosity as charity donations continued to pour in"
  2. People also ask

  3. Sep 17, 2008 · The stack is essentially an easy-to-access memory that simply manages its items as a - well - stack. Only items for which the size is known in advance can go onto the stack. This is the case for numbers, strings, booleans. The heap is a memory for items of which you can’t predetermine the exact size and structure.

    Code sample

    int foo() {
      char *pBuffer;
      bool b = true;
      if(b) {
      char buffer[500];...
  4. Mar 13, 2023 · Heap memory is also known as “dynamic” memory. Heap memory is different from local stack memory. It not only differs in the way it allocates and deallocates variables when the function is called but also in the way it deallocates the variable when the function exit. This memory “block” is usually determined automatically according to ...

  5. Mar 9, 2024 · Heap is a specialized tree data structure. The heap comprises the topmost node called a root (parent). Its second child is the root’s left child, while the third node is the root’s right child. The successive nodes are filled from left to right. The parent-node key compares to that of its offspring, and a proper arrangement occurs.

  6. Heap definition: a group of things placed, thrown, or lying one on another; pile. See examples of HEAP used in a sentence.

  7. en.wikipedia.org › wiki › Binary_heapBinary heap - Wikipedia

    A binary heap is defined as a binary tree with two additional constraints: Shape property: a binary heap is a complete binary tree; that is, all levels of the tree, except possibly the last one (deepest) are fully filled, and, if the last level of the tree is not complete, the nodes of that level are filled from left to right.

  8. HEAP definition: 1. an untidy pile of things: 2. a lot of something: 3. to put things into an untidy pile: . Learn more.

  9. May 8, 2024 · Stack memory allocation is considered safer as compared to heap memory allocation because the data stored can only be accessed by the owner thread. Memory allocation and de-allocation are faster as compared to Heap-memory allocation. Stack memory has less storage space as compared to Heap-memory. C++.

  1. People also search for